NBA punishes Steve Ballmer and Clippers with heavy penalties over scandal

The NBA has fined the LA Clippers $30 million and taken five future draft picks. Team executives received suspensions for their roles in salary cap violations. Investigators found suspicious financial links between companies and the Clippers organization. The league also noted improper payments and benefits provided to Kawhi Leonard. The Clippers are expected to challenge these significant penalties imposed by the NBA.
